Skip to content

Test Result : ChangeCalculatorTest

0 failures (±0)
35 tests (±0)
Took 2.3 sec.

All Tests

Test nameDurationStatus
calculateChangesDetectsChangesInMappedSuperclassFields62 msPassed
calculateChangesDetectsChangesInMappedSuperclassObjectPropertyField67 msPassed
calculateChangesDoesNotDetectChangeWhenOriginalValueIsNullAndCloneValueIsLazyLoadingProxy66 msPassed
calculateChangesForIdenticalObjectsAddsNoChangesToChangeSet60 msPassed
calculateChangesIgnoresTransientFieldChanges63 msPassed
calculateChangesRegistersChangeInCollection60 msPassed
calculateChangesRegistersChangeOnObjectPropertyAttribute60 msPassed
calculateChangesRegistersChangeOnPrimitiveTypeAttribute61 msPassed
calculateChangesRegistersChangeOnStringAttribute60 msPassed
calculateChangesRegistersChangeWhenValueIsSetToNonNull0.14 secPassed
calculateChangesRegistersChangeWhenValueIsSetToNull59 msPassed
calculateChangesRegistersItemAdditionToReferenceCollection59 msPassed
calculateChangesRegistersItemRemovalFromReferenceCollection62 msPassed
calculateChangesRegistersItemReplacementInReferenceCollection0.12 secPassed
calculateChangesRegistersMapKeyAddition71 msPassed
calculateChangesRegistersMapValueAddition62 msPassed
calculateChangesRegistersMapValueChange61 msPassed
calculateChangesRegistersMultipleChanges72 msPassed
calculateChangesSkipsIdentifier61 msPassed
calculateChangesSkipsLazyLoadedCollectionValueWhenOriginalIsEmptyCollection60 msPassed
calculateChangesThrowsNPXForNullArgument60 msPassed
hasChangeAttributeValueChangeOnReferenceReturnsFalse80 msPassed
hasChangeFromEmptyCollectionToNonEmptyReturnsTrue62 msPassed
hasChangeOnDataPropertyWhenOriginalValueWasNullReturnsTrue60 msPassed
hasChangeOnDifferentObjectPropertyValueReturnsTrue61 msPassed
hasChangeWhenAddedItemToCollectionReturnsTrue72 msPassed
hasChangeWhenItemRemovedFromCollectionReturnsTrue60 msPassed
hasChangeWithChangedDataPropertyValueReturnsTrue71 msPassed
hasChangeWithoutChangeOnDataPropertyReturnsFalse75 msPassed
hasChangesIgnoresTransientFieldChanges62 msPassed
hasChangesOnNullReturnsFalse71 msPassed
hasChangesSkipsIdentifier63 msPassed
twoSetsWithManagedElementsOneElementReplacedWithNewWithoutIdHaveChanges65 msPassed
twoSetsWithManagedElementsWithSameIdentifiersHaveNoChanges61 msPassed
twoSetsWithSameElementsButDifferentOrderHaveNoChanges70 msPassed